Thailand ‘still 8 years from EV era’

Various Japanese organisations expect electric vehicles (EVs) to be commercially available in Thailand by 2025 when all of the required infrastructure, facilities and technology has been put in place. Thailand: Steady monetary policy appropriate, BoT says

The improving growth outlook and increased financial stability risks from a further rate cut were key reasons for the central bank’s decision to hold the policy interest rate steady this month, minutes from the meeting show. Thailand: Export growth goal rises to 7%

KBank buys 10% stake in Bank Maspion Indonesia

Kasikornbank has taken a 9.99% stake in Bank Maspion Indonesia for US$20 million to help strengthen its regional presence, the bank said on Monday.
